Here is an excerpt from Michael James' upcoming book titled the "MX Files," along with a short bio about the man.

 Bio:
Michael James
Lives
in New York near NYC
Has written for Cycle News for the past 10 years. Wrote the Northern Exposure column in MX East and MX America for 6 years. Has had articles in mxlarge.com, motocross.com, mxnewsfeed.com and Race X Illustrated paper.
Had columns in MRA (PA.) and Raceway Park News, D6.

 
    "Moto-cross can be a baffling and intimidating sport to the uninitiated enthusiast.  The speed, the danger, and the thrills can have a deleterious effect on an unsuspecting racer or fan. When asked what the most feared obstacle at a racetrack is, most racers say the holeshot or the first turn.  Some say it's the double jumps while others like me insist it's the super-cross whoop-de-doos. (whoop-de-doos? who made that up?).  Take heart, seeker of knowledge; no matter where your fears may lie there is a safe way to deal with all of those obstacles.

Dutchmen MX Series #5 8/10/08 PDF Print E-mail
Written by Ashley Boyan   
Tuesday, 19 August 2008 21:41

Kyle Sidle #15      The day started out with a small grey cloud off in the distance but it was foreboding of the weather to come with the few drops that it shed on the way to Dutchmen MX. The rider turn-out was fair but practice started almost promptly at 9 am. The track was in beautiful condition for practice and the weather made a turn for the better with bright sun shining.
